MGMTPHD 201A

Probability, Statistics, and Computational Methods for Econometrics

Description: Lecture, three hours. Designed for PhD students. Introduction to probabilistic, statistical, and computational tools needed for applied researchers in business fields. Probability theory, modes of convergence, hypothesis testing, Bayesian inference, R programming, linear algebra, numerical optimization, simulation methods, numerical integration. S/U or letter grading.

Units: 4.0
